In case anyone's still wondering, here's an easy no-app-to-install method to get a shortcut for call logs, using LauncherPro:

Long press (on home screen) -> shortcuts -> activities -> (list takes a while to load) scroll to Phone -> Click the first "Call Log" (com.sec.android.app.dialertab.calllog.LogsListActivity.

That should put a shortcut on the home screen.

I'm pretty sure using this method you can create a shortcut to practically anything.
